Many manufacturers now utilize coconut oil in packaged items, and many people cook with it. Coconut oil is used in a variety of items, including fried dishes, chocolates, coffee, and smoothies. Cooking oil made from coconut is becoming more and more popular. Its antibacterial and antioxidant qualities, enhanced skin and oral health, and potential for weight loss are just a few of its many health advantages.

1. Decreases tension;

Virgin coconut oil could have antioxidant qualities. In rodents, it appeared to alleviate stress caused by exercise and chronic cold. Researchers believe that virgin coconut oil may be effective in treating certain types of depression. Many plant-based foods provide antioxidants.

2. Shiny hair;

Some people use coconut oil to add luster and preserve their hair from damage. It may penetrate the scalp more effectively than mineral oils. According to study, people with identical hair types have no change in hair quality between those who use coconut oil and those who don’t.

Oil pulling is a classic oral therapy. It consists of swishing an oil about the oral cavity in a manner similar to current mouthwash. Coconut oil pulling has been shown in studies to help prevent cavities, improve gingivitis, and alter the mouth bacterial balance.

 

 

Summary

Medium-chain triglycerides (MCTs) and lauric acid are abundant in coconut oil, which may have advantages like better skin hydration, hair protection, weight-loss satiety, and antibacterial qualities. It may increase HDL (“good”) cholesterol and is frequently used in cooking as a rapid energy source, but limited consumption is advised due to its high saturated fat content.

BENEFITS OF ESSENTIAL OILS

Essential oils provide natural support for mental and physical health. Reduced stress and anxiety, better sleep, relief from pain and inflammation, and antibacterial action are typical advantages. Concentrated oils are usually diluted in a carrier oil for topical treatment or breathed via aromatherapy due to their potency.

1. Lavender Oil;

Lavender oil is one of the most popular and versatile essential oils. Known for its calming and relaxing properties, it is often used to alleviate stress, anxiety, and insomnia. Its benefits include:

Stress Relief: Diffusing lavender oil can promote a sense of calm and relaxation.
Sleep Aid: Applying a few drops to your pillow or using it in a diffuser before bed can improve sleep quality.
Skin Health: It has antiseptic and anti-inflammatory properties, making it useful for treating minor burns, cuts, and skin irritations.

2. Peppermint Oil;

Peppermint oil is well-known for its invigorating scent and cooling sensation. It is commonly used for its ability to improve energy levels and mental focus. Its benefits include:

Headache Relief: Applying diluted peppermint oil to the temples can help alleviate tension headaches.
Digestive Health: Inhaling peppermint oil or massaging it onto the abdomen can relieve symptoms of indigestion and nausea.
Respiratory Support: The menthol in peppermint oil can help clear sinuses and improve respiratory function.

Tea tree oil has powerful antiseptic and antimicrobial properties. It is most times used in skin care and household cleaning products. Its benefits include:

Acne Treatment: Applying diluted tea tree oil to acne-prone skin can help reduce breakouts and inflammation.
Antifungal Properties: It is effective in treating fungal infections such as athlete’s foot and nail fungus.
Household Cleaner: Adding tea tree oil to homemade cleaning solutions can help disinfect surfaces.

Eucalyptus oil is known for its fresh, clean scent and its ability to support respiratory health. Its benefits include:

Respiratory Relief: Inhaling eucalyptus oil or using it in steam therapy can help alleviate symptoms of colds, flu, and sinusitis.
Pain Relief: When diluted and applied topically, eucalyptus oil can help relieve muscle and joint pain.
Insect Repellent: It can be used as a natural insect repellent and to soothe insect bites.
